摘要
The gas phase photocatalytic degradation of trichloroethylene (TCE) was studied over two kinds of TiO2, as thin films prepared by the sol-gel process. Dichloroacetyl chloride (DCAC), phosgene and carbon monoxide were confirmed to be intermediates, The detection conditions of DCAC, a main but unstable intermediate, were investigated in different experimental conditions by using in situ FTIR measurement and gas chromatography. Reaction intermediates were different depending on the activity of the photocatalyst. (C) 1997 Elsevier Science Ltd.
